The Aristocratic Roots of Chemin de Fer
The traditional French variant known as Chemin de Fer offers an unmatched layer of strategic depth and social interaction. Unlike standardized casino formats, the players themselves take turns acting as the banker and actively compete against one another at the table. This setup introduces an exciting psychological element, as the active banker decides whether to draw a third card based on the opponent's visible card totals.
This historic version thrives on formal etiquette and high stakes, making it a timeless favorite among traditional enthusiasts. The dynamic shift of banking responsibility around the table ensures that no two gaming rounds feel entirely identical. The Mass Appeal of Modern Punto Banco
Punto Banco stands as the most widely played and accessible variation of baccarat in modern gaming establishments globally. In this specific configuration, the casino acts as the bank at all times, ensuring a fast-paced environment where participant choices are strictly limited. The game relies entirely on fixed drawing rules, making it an excellent choice for newcomers who prefer straightforward mechanics over complex choices.
Because the dealer manages all table actions, participants can focus their attention entirely on tracking trends and managing their bankrolls effectively. The Casual Innovation of Mini Baccarat
Mini Baccarat delivers the exact same rules and mathematical odds as the traditional game but scales down the physical environment for modern efficiency. It is played on smaller, blackjack-style tables with significantly lower betting limits, making it highly approachable for everyday casual players. The faster dealing speed allows participants to enjoy many more hands within a shortened timeframe.
By removing the formal rituals and strict dress codes often associated with high-stakes VIP rooms, this version democratizes the table experience. It serves as a perfect stepping stone for novice players who want to practice basic patterns without risking substantial capital. The Auction Mechanics of Baccarat Banque
Baccarat Banque is another historic European variation that closely resembles Chemin de Fer but features a much more permanent banking framework. In this version, the highly coveted position of the banker is put up for auction or designated to the participant willing to risk the largest financial stake. The bank remains tied to that specific individual until the entire shoe is dealt or their dedicated funds are completely exhausted.
This creates a highly dramatic environment where one participant holds substantial control over the table's overall financial momentum. The remaining players must collaborate or compete individually to systematically challenge the bank's dominant table position.
